Diverse systems have been proposed to aid the navigation of mobile robots in indoor environments. Simultaneously, communication technologies that allow the integration of diverse systems even when these are developed on different platforms, have been proposed. The indoor Global Position Systems (iGPS) Web Service architecture proposed by Christo [7] joins the emerging standard Web Services technologies with the iGPS idea to allow the integration of mobile robots in indoor environments in a fast and easy way. In this paper, we suggest an architecture for the use of multiples iGPS Web Services for mobile robots localization. To emphasize the usefulness of the multiple iGPS web services localization system, an application of localization of mobile robots is presented.
